Why are Five Guys fries so unhealthy?

The Large Fry has an unbelievable 1,314 calories, 57 grams of fat and 1,327 milligrams of sodium. If you're in the mood for French fries, your best bet is to split the Little size with 2 or 3 buddies. Also, for those allergic to peanuts the Five Guys website states that all fries are cooked in peanut oil.

Are fries healthier than burgers?

To contextualise, a McDonald's hamburger packs 250kcal and 13g of muscle-building protein, while a medium portion of fries comes in at 337kcal, 3.3g of protein and 42g of carbohydrates, a macronutrient often linked to weight-gain. Looking for a good reason to go big on your next cheat day?

How many fries is unhealthy?

The higher risk of death was noted among those who ate French fries more than twice a week. Eating them once a week or less would likely have a negligible effect on your health.

Are there any healthy fries?

Jicama Fries

Jicama, also known as Mexican yam, is a sweeter, lower carbohydrate replacement for white potatoes. And, you still get all the fiber benefits! These tasty jicama fries are tossed in olive oil and paprika for a touch of smoky flavor. Each serving comes in under 100 calories and contains 8 grams of fiber.

Are fries healthier than mac and cheese?

Mac and Cheese

But this dairy-laden pasta is just as bad as French fries when you look at the numbers. The average side order at chain restaurants has 436 calories, 24 grams of fat, 12 grams of saturated fat and 1,082 milligrams of sodium.

Are fries junk food?

Some common examples of junk foods include sodas and snack foods, such as potato chips, crackers and candy. Popular fast-food items, like hamburgers and French fries, are also often lumped into the category of junk foods because they often contain lots of calories but not many nutrients.
